VIPER22ADIP-E-STMICROELECTRONICS-VIPER22ADIP-E-AC/DC Off-Line Switcher IC, VIPerPlus Family, 195 VAC – 265 VAC, 60 kHz, 20 W, DIP-8
-49%Basic Electronic ComponentsVIPER22ADIP-E-STMICROELECTRONICS-VIPER22ADIP-E-AC/DC Off-Line Switcher IC, VIPerPlus Family, 195 VAC – 265 VAC, 60 kHz, 20 W, DIP-8
The VIPER22ADIP-E is a fixed frequency off line converter in 8 pin DIP package. This off line converter combines dedicated current mode PWM controller with high voltage power MOSFET on same silicon chip. The internal control circuit offers large input voltage range on VDD pin which accommodates changes in auxiliary supply voltage. This feature is well adapted to battery charger adapter configurations.

W5100 Ethernet Module Ethernet Network Module for Arduino
W5100 Ethernet Module Ethernet Network Module for Arduino
The W5100 Ethernet Module is a single-chip Ethernet controller tailored for embedded applications that demand easy integration, stability, performance, and cost-effectiveness in terms of both area and system.
The module facilitates Internet connectivity without the need for an OS and adheres to the IEEE 802.3 17 BASE-T and 802.3u 10 BASE-TX standards.
Incorporating a well-established TCP/IP stack alongside an Ethernet MAC & PHY, the W5100 supports TCP, UDP, IPv4, ICMP, ARP, IGMP, and PPPoE protocols. This stack has undergone extensive testing across various applications over several years. Additionally, the W5100 is equipped with a 16KB internal buffer for efficient data transmission.
The W5100 simplifies operations by eliminating the need to manage the Ethernet Controller, requiring only straightforward socket programming instead.

Water Turbidity Sensor with Analog Output Module
Water Turbidity Sensor with Analog Output Module
This is a Turbidity Sensor with Module, a device that monitors water quality by measuring how much light is scattered by suspended particles. It can work with various microcontroller platforms, such as Arduino, Raspberry Pi, PIC, ARM, AVR and others.
The Turbidity Sensor has an infrared light emitter at its tip, which is invisible to human eyes. It detects the amount of particles in the water by measuring the light transmission and scattering rate. The more particles there are, the higher the turbidity of the water.
The Turbidity Sensor can send the measurement data to the microcontroller through digital or analog signals from the pins on the attached electronic module.
The Turbidity Sensor can be used in projects that involve monitoring the water turbidity in rivers, lakes, streams, reservoirs, research sites, laboratories, liquid tanks and more. It has a waterproof tip that can directly contact the water.

Waveshare Industrial USB to RS485 Converter
This is an industrial USB to RS485 converter with the original FT232RL and SP485EEN inside. It features embedded protection circuits such as lightning-proof, resettable fuse, ESD protection, and TVS diode, etc. It’s pretty small in size.
The USB TO RS485 is very easy to use, allows automatic transceiving. Due to its fast communication, stability, reliability, and safety, it is an ideal choice for industrial control equipment and/or applications with high communication requirements.
Features:
- USB to RS485 communication.
- Adopt original FT232RL and SP485EEN, fast communicating, stable and reliable, better compatibility.
- Onboard TVS (Transient Voltage Suppressor), effectively suppresses surge voltage and transient spike voltage in the circuit, lightning-proof & anti-electrostatic.
- Onboard self-recovery fuse and protection diodes, ensures the current/voltage stable outputs, provides over-current/over-voltage proof, improves shock resistance.
- 3 LEDs for indicating the power and transceiver status.

WeMos ESP8266 D1 R2 V2.1.0 WiFi Development Board
WeMos ESP8266 D1 R2 V2.1.0 WiFi Development Board
This is a WeMos ESP8266 D1 R2 V2.1.0 WiFi Development Board. It is a WiFi-enabled board that uses the Arduino layout and operates at 3.3V.
The board has an ESP8266 chip, which is a 32-bit processor with a larger flash memory than an Arduino Uno. It has 11 digital I/O pins and one analog input pin. You can connect the board with a Micro-B type USB cable.
The D1 R2 is compatible with the Arduino IDE and NodeMCU, which are development platforms for the ESP8266EX chip. The board also has an onboard switching power supply that allows you to power it from a source up to 12V.
